- The distance between Charshangngy, Turkmenistan and La Coruna, Spain is approximately 6,121 km or 3,804 mi.
- To reach Charshangngy in this distance one would set out from La Coruna bearing 68.8°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Charshangngy bearing 121.3° or ESE .
- Charshangngy has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as La Coruna has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Charshangngy is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ome whereas La Coruna is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 4 °C (7.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.7 °C (35.5°F) more in Charshangngy.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 832.6 mm (32.8 in) less which is equivalent to 832.6 l/m² (20.43 US gal/ft²) or 8,326,000 l/ha (890,105 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.9° higher in Charshangngy than in La Coruna.
- Relative humidity levels are 24.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 3.4°C (6.1°F) lower.
